Interacting with people to improve function using somatic movement I have noticed that there is a lack of being in nature with bare feet. This normal activity growing up in previous generations is now called earthing. It is trending as a wellness activity for grounding and improving mental, emotional and physical health. This is a strategy where shoes are taken off to put bare feet on the ground for twenty or more minutes a day. It is suggested that this strategy will reduce chronic pain, increase sleep and energy, lower stress, balance circadian rhythms and slow down aging.    

This activity may not be available for students who have mobility restrictions and for those working long hours at a desk. I have learned that a grounding mat can support these people who cannot be outdoors. Two popular grounding products are a grounding mat and a grounding sheet. The mat can be used under ones desk to rest feet on or on the desk to rest hands on. The sheet can b used on ones bed to rest on.

I decided to test a mat as I would like to have this type of tool to recommend for those who are not getting out into nature often. I found it easy to set up. It was a plug that goes into the electrical ground outlet that snaped to sheet or pad that has silver through it to conduct the negative charge. This same post can be pushed directly into the ground which is a nice alternative. The person who came up with this concept created their own with wire and a metal infused tape. He pushed the wire into the ground and attached it to the silver infused tape. The tape went across his bed. He came up with the idea after becoming ill with a serious condition. It made a difference in his condition that led him to follow it up with scientific studies.
